Annapolis Contractor Comparison Points
Use these checks when comparing flooring contractors serving Annapolis. They are designed to make each estimate more specific, easier to verify, and less dependent on generic averages.
- Request the product wear layer, warranty, and installation method in writing.
- Separate material cost from labor, underlayment, leveling, trim, and stair work.
- Ask how subfloor repair is priced if damage is found after removal.
- Confirm moisture testing and acclimation requirements before hardwood or laminate installation.
- Ask for the estimate, warranty, exclusions, and scheduling assumptions in writing.

Annapolis Estimate Review Notes
Annapolis is a mid-sized Maryland market with about 40,689 residents, which usually makes scope clarity more important than comparing one advertised starting price. The place-area data works out to roughly 5,647 residents per square mile, so parking, shared walls, access windows, and building rules can affect scheduling.
For flooring, that means the bid should separate removal, subfloor prep, moisture checks, trim, transitions, furniture moving, and occupied-home sequencing.
| Estimate item | Why it matters | Question to ask |
|---|---|---|
| Removal and disposal | Old-floor removal, adhesive scraping, and disposal can change labor time. | Is removal, haul-away, and floor prep included? |
| Moisture and acclimation | Hardwood, laminate, and some vinyl products need moisture checks or acclimation. | What moisture test or acclimation period is required? |
| Subfloor condition | Leveling, squeak repair, rot, or damaged panels are often discovered after removal. | How is subfloor repair measured and priced? |
| Occupied-home logistics | Furniture moving, room sequencing, dust, and cure time affect the usable space. | What rooms are out of service, and for how long? |

Flooring Installation Prices in Annapolis
Flooring installation in Annapolis typically costs $3.96-$15.84 per square foot including materials and labor. Maryland flooring costs are above the national average due to higher labor rates.
| Flooring Type | Cost in Annapolis | Features |
|---|---|---|
| Luxury Vinyl Plank | $4.14 - $9.66/sqft | Waterproof, durable, wood-look |
| Laminate | $4.14 - $11.04/sqft | Affordable, easy install |
| Hardwood | $8.28 - $20.71/sqft | Premium, long-lasting |
| Engineered Hardwood | $6.9 - $16.57/sqft | Real wood, moisture-resistant |
| Tile | $6.9 - $20.71/sqft | Durable, many styles |
| Carpet | $4.14 - $11.04/sqft | Comfortable, sound-absorbing |
Annapolis Flooring Material Options
Annapolis homeowners choose from various flooring materials based on lifestyle, budget, and room requirements:
- Luxury Vinyl Plank (LVP): Waterproof, scratch-resistant, affordable—great for families and pets
- Hardwood: Classic, valuable, refinishable—ideal for living areas and bedrooms
- Tile: Durable, moisture-resistant, easy clean—perfect for kitchens and bathrooms
- Carpet: Soft, warm, sound-absorbing—best for bedrooms and cozy spaces
- Laminate: Budget-friendly, easy to install—good for low-moisture areas

Annapolis Floor Installation Information
Do Annapolis flooring contractors offer financing?
Many Annapolis flooring companies offer financing options for larger projects. Options include promotional rates, payment plans, and home improvement loans.
How do I prepare for flooring installation in Annapolis?
Before Annapolis flooring installation, remove furniture from the room, ensure HVAC is running to acclimate materials, and discuss subfloor condition with your contractor.
Can old flooring be installed over in Annapolis?
Some flooring can be installed over existing floors in Annapolis, but it depends on the condition and type. Your contractor will assess whether removal is needed for best results.
What flooring is best for Annapolis climate?
With Annapolis's moderate climate, most flooring types perform well. Hardwood, vinyl, laminate, and tile are all good choices based on your preferences.
How long does hardwood flooring last in Annapolis?
Quality hardwood flooring in Annapolis can last 25-100 years. It can be refinished multiple times to restore appearance. Proper maintenance extends lifespan significantly.
Can flooring be installed in winter in Annapolis?
Yes, flooring can be installed year-round in Annapolis. Materials need to acclimate to indoor temperature first. Controlled indoor conditions work fine any season.
What questions should I ask a Annapolis flooring contractor?
Ask about licensing, insurance, timeline, warranty, subfloor assessment, acclimation requirements, and whether they move furniture and remove old flooring.
